In 2016, two French people met by chance in Lagos (Nigeria). Together, they discovered Afrobeat alongside emblematic musicians from Fela Kuti's group, one of the biggest stars of Nigerian music, considered the inventor of Afrobeat. At the end of the stay, OGA was born. This word, which means “chief” in Yoruba, must be understood this time as a hymn to groove, joy and good humor. Particularly thanks to the influences of funk, jazz and afrobeat classics which punctuate his various titles. The group, which today has around ten members, has gradually established itself on the Parisian music scene. At each concert, he resounds with bass, saxophone, trumpet, guitar and even conga solos.
